Obama Signs Mass. Disaster Declaration After Irene

BOSTON (AP) -- President Barack Obama has declared a major disaster in Massachusetts in the wake of Tropical Storm Irene.

Obama on Saturday ordered federal aid to supplement state and local recovery efforts after the heavy winds and rains Aug. 27 to Aug. 29. Federal funding will now be available in Berkshire and Franklin counties.

The Federal Emergency Management Agency says more counties could receive assistance after additional assessments are made.

A 52-year-old man who was electrocuted by downed power lines in Southbridge was the state's only fatality attributed to Irene. More than 500,000 Massachusetts customers lost power at the storm's peak.
